Frenchieboy Posted June 27, 2011 Report Share Posted June 27, 2011 While restraint is not always the easiest of things to practice in the face of what you have told us it is possible the best course of action, especially if you have a gun with you! If a confrontation by anyone like this I would do my best to unload my gun and make it safe before putting it in it's slip and into the motor! By doing that you can save the risk of them claiming that you threateden them with a gun which would almost certainly result in your guns and certificates being taken from you during any enquiry (Something that they quite likely already know and might well try to play on)! The next time you go there make a point of taking a freind as a witness in case things blow up again. Try your best not to give this plonker a right hook, it will not look good when the police get involved - even if laying him out in the face of extreme provocation does make you feel better it will not help towards your certificate renewal! As has already been said, a pocket dictaphone would be a good idea to have with you! Keep a written record of any events like this for future reference in case the police are involved in the future.
